Understanding Player Rankings in Padel

Player rankings in padel are determined by a points system that considers performance in various tournaments. The more prestigious the tournament, the more points are awarded to the winners and top performers. This system encourages players to participate in high-level competitions and perform consistently.

Impact of Championship Results

Championship results directly influence a player’s ranking. For example, winning a major tournament like the World Padel Tour (WPT) can lead to a significant jump in rankings. Conversely, early eliminations or poor performances can cause a player to drop in the rankings.

Strategic Implications for Players

Understanding the influence of championship results helps players plan their tournament schedules. Prioritizing high-point events can maximize their ranking potential. Additionally, consistent performance across tournaments is crucial for maintaining or improving rankings.
